Does Yogi on the Lake have WiFi?

Yogi on the Lake is a park located near Pelahatchie, Mississippi, 15 miles east of Jackson. It features full hookup campsites that are big rig friendly. The park provides free WiFi, allows pets, and has a dump station.

Is Yogi Bear a doctor?

Yogi Bear cartoons were first shown as a segment of The Huckleberry Hound Show in October 1958, but Yogi became so popular, he was given his own show in 1960. Dan Aykroyd voiced Yogi in the film. In 2021, Yogi Bear appeared in Jellystone!. In the series, he serves as a doctor.

Does Yogi Bear have a girlfriend?

Yogi Bear lives a carefree existence with his best pal Boo Boo and girlfriend Cindy Bear in Jellystone Park, doing what he enjoys most – mainly munching on scrumptious pic-a-nic basket treats.
